Optum NY/NJ was formed in 2022 by bringing together Riverside Medical Group, CareMount Medical and ProHealth Care. The regional alignment combines resources and services across the care continuum, from preventative medicine to diagnostics to treatment and beyond across New York, New Jersey, and Southern Connecticut. As a Patient-Centered Medical Home, Optum NY/NJ provides patient-focused medical care to the entire family. Our team works in local clinics, surgery centers and urgent care centers with care models focused on managing risk, achieving higher quality outcomes and driving change through collaboration and innovation.

Required Qualifications
- Unrestricted licensure in the state of New York or current New York application in process
- Board Certification or board eligibility in Ophthalmology
- Active and unrestricted DEA license or ability to obtain prior to start
Compensation for this specialty generally ranges from $285,000 - $592,500 annually. Total cash compensation includes base pay and bonus and is based on factors including local labor markets, education, and experience.
